Plant baker Brace’s has registered its interest in a Remploy factory site in Croespenmaen, which is under threat from closure.

Mark Brace, director, has officially stepped forward to signify Brace’s interest in purchasing the site, but the situation is very much in the early stages, according to a spokesperson for the bakery.

Remploy aims to provide sustainable employment opportunities to disabled people and those who experience complex barriers to work.

However the government’s decision to reduce Remploy’s current funding has forced it to make significant changes to its operations, and it has just proposed the closure of number of sites, including the Croespenmaen factory.

Brace’s Bakery, which already has a factory in Croespenmaen Industrial Estate, in Newport, South Wales, originally expressed an interest in the site around 10 years ago.
